Lewis Custer Senior Vice President, Operations Lewis Custer joined National Medical Billing Services in 2013 as the Senior Vice President of Operations. In this role, Lewis oversees National Medical’s Lean Six Sigma deployment throughout the organization as well as implements revenue cycle management best practices in preparation for healthcare reform and ICD-10. For the previous 13 years, Custer was the Director of Revenue Cycle Services for Quest Diagnostics, the largest clinical laboratory in the U.S. Prior to that, for 10 years, Custer was the Senior Director of Contract Administration at Mid Atlantic Medical Services, Inc. (now United Healthcare). Lewis holds a Six Sigma Green Belt Certification, is also certified by The Academy of Healthcare Management, Professional designation and was honorably discharged from the United States Army.
